help me~!!!
 
hi.
I'm JunOh from Korea.
Ive studied in UK for about 1year then I decided go back to Korea by 50cc
and I traveling 1month ago. now I'm in Ankara, Turkey but the problem is start now about visa. coz I didnt need visa in Europe but after in my way. I have to make a visa all country for Iran, Pakistan, India, Bangladash, Burmma and China..(with out Thailand, Raos and Batnam I dont need visa)
now I'm waiting Iran visa but normally If Korea person try get the Iran visa we can get just 2days.. but I'm 10days have to wait.. :( and when I went to Pakistan embassy they told me you cant make visa in Ankara...;;
so maybe I will try in Tehran.. but also I'm not sure. should I get the Iran visa or not...? so hard...;; how can I do that.. help me now my situation..~~;;

It seems you have started your trip unprepared. Do you have a Carnet?

Start reading this site and you will find a few more obstacles: you can't enter Burma or China, for example.

Iranian and Pakistani visas seem a bit of a lottery at the moment. Don't tell them you are travelling by bike or overland. Say you are flying in, if they ask. (Probably too late for Iran now...) You could try the Iranian consulate in Erzurum, but they don't have a good reputation. Try contacting YOUR embassy for help.

If all else fails you will have to fly your bike to Kathmandu, Bangkok or KL. Avoid flying or shipping to/from India.

As Peter said, the visa situation is not easy and you cant cross Burma, and also China is very difficult. And you dont have a carnet for India. Maybe you can enter Iran without a carnet, but India without a carnet is a big problem.

To avoid the carnet and Burma and China, I see only one option. You have to change your route.

First option. You ride to the east of Turkey, you try to get your visa for Iran (people told me Trabson has an easy consulate to get a visa), than you try to enter Iran, than you go up into Central Asia. Turkmenistan, Uzbekistan and Kirgisistan and than into Kasachstan ... up into Russia and around China to Vladivostok ... than by ferry to Korea. If you cant enter Iran you can go into Georgia and cross the Caspian Sea by ferry.

Second option. You ride back into Europe - Bulgaria, Rumania, Moldavia, Ukraine ... and than into Russia to Vladivostok and by ferry to Korea.

Its not easy but you can do it.
